Earrings in 18 kt yellow gold (750) with two Tahiti cultured pearls, bronze-brown color, round, diameters 12.7 mm and 12.6 mm, clean surface and superb lustre, total weight 7.55 g, vertical length 17.7 mm, stamped 750, in excellent condition.
